What Is groundHog?

groundHog is a specialized fleet management solution designed specifically for the underground mining industry. It streamlines complex operations by digitizing production tracking and asset utilization. Key features include real-time equipment monitoring and automated operator shift logs, which eliminate manual paperwork. By providing a centralized digital dashboard, groundHog enables mine managers to identify bottlenecks instantly, optimizing cycle times and reducing idle periods. This results in enhanced operational efficiency and increased safety for large-scale, high-intensity mining projects globally.

groundHog Integrations

groundHog offers integrations with multiple apps, including:

  • CAT VIMS
  • Komatsu VHMS
  • Epiroc Certiq
  • Epiroc Mobilaris
  • Sandvik FDM
  • Sandvik Newtrax
  • Hitachi Wenco

groundHog Features

Smart Dispatch

The software allows dispatchers to optimize haul truck allocation using AI-driven insights. Operators receive automatic route notifications, while real-time adjustments reduce idle time, improve productivity, and provide GPS playback for route, speed, and distance analysis, boosting overall equipment efficiency.

Digital Production Tracking

Users can monitor mining operations digitally using tablets, replacing paper-based data collection. Real-time tracking captures payload, cycle time, drilled holes, travel, and machine states, enabling accurate operational reporting, minimizing errors, and improving decision-making for haulage, drilling, and material movement.

Telemetry Integration

This feature allows users to automatically capture machine and payload data through integrated telemetry, fuel monitoring, and payload systems. It tracks engine hours, fuel levels, and tonnage while suggesting optimal refueling and break times to reduce downtime and maintain production efficiency.

Material Tracking

The software provides precise material movement visibility from dig sites to stockpiles and crushers. Users can monitor grades, update geology calls, detect mis-hauls, and track inventory in real-time, reducing re-handling, improving grade control, and ensuring alignment with mill blend plans.

Equipment Monitoring

groundHog provides detailed equipment monitoring through telemetry and dashboards. Teams can track downtime, maintenance needs, MTTR, MTBF, and availability, generate work orders, and respond promptly to issues, supporting condition-based maintenance, maximizing uptime, and optimizing asset performance across operations.
